GRASS IN STREETS.

MOUNT ALBERT REVENUE. Usually tall grass growing at the sides of streets is looked upon as & nuisance by local bodies, as well as residents. However, it evidently proves a source of revenue to the Mount Albert Borough Council, for at. the council meeting last evening, two applications were received from men to cut grass bordering streets in i - 10 borough and both offered to pay the council a percentage of the takings ffoin the sale of grass seed.
